Tawny color like an old Burgundy. Bouquet is vinegary and tart, with nuances of pine, underripe grapes and fruit stone. Fresh and clean on palate; thin flavor displays tastes of tart cranberry. Try it with some club soda and a slice of orange. (8/2005)
The original Dubonnet, the rouge liqueur of wine, herbs and quinine, produced in France and at Heaven Hill in the US, and reportedly a favorite tipple of the late Queen Mother of the United Kingdom.
